47 candidates finalised for five Narayanganj seats

A total of 47 candidates have been finalised for the five parliamentary constituencies in Narayanganj ahead of Bangladesh’s 13th National Parliament election, scheduled for February 12, 2026.

Tuesday (January 20) was the final day for withdrawing nomination papers. Following scrutiny and appeals, Narayanganj Returning Officer and Deputy Commissioner Md Raihan Kabir confirmed that 50 nominations were initially declared valid. By the withdrawal deadline of 5:00 pm, only three candidates withdrew, leaving 47 contenders in the race.

According to election officials, the final list includes several BNP rebel candidates. Multiple candidates from the 10-party alliance are also contesting in the same constituencies. In addition, the Democratic United Front, a left-leaning alliance, has fielded candidates from different partner parties in two seats.

Election symbols will be allocated to the final candidates on Wednesday (January 21). Once symbols are assigned, candidates will be allowed to begin formal campaigning, subject to strict compliance with the election code of conduct.

Constituency-wise, the number of candidates is as follows: seven in Narayanganj-1, six in Narayanganj-2, 11 in Narayanganj-3, 13 in Narayanganj-4, and 10 in Narayanganj-5.
